Webb19 maj 2024 · Balance Exercises for Elderly. I work with people who are in their mid to late 80’s and 90’s, and balance is always a priority of my treatment. There are multiple ways to target balance. When I design balance exercises for elderly patients, I focus on sitting balance, standing balance, and dynamic balance. Whether it be in a local practice, residential care facility, hospital or the comfort of their home, aged care physiotherapists are able to address the varying nature of conditions treated across the spectrum from … Webb1 okt. 2024 · Ankle weights aren’t very heavy. They range from about 0.5lbs to 8lbs. But this doesn’t mean they don’t offer significant resistance. Without going too much into the mechanics of lever arms, the farther a weight is from the point of support (your joint) the higher the force (momentum) it produces at the joint.
